The Ford Transit Mk6 alternator removal procedure is to locate the alternator and remove the plastic wire plug and the 10mm nut holding the battery wire in place. Using a 13mm socket crack the bolts loose. You can remove the bottom two at the point (be sure to catch the spacer that falls out from behind). Leave the top bolt in but loose at this point. On the steering rack undo the lower pinch bolt using a 13mm socket or spanner. Remove the nut and use a drift/nail to knock it out. With that free, You can now knock the joint apart with a hammer. Use soft blows on this. When it separates You can now move the steering shaft about. Undo and remove the top Alternator bold and remove to from the engine. Move the steering shaft towards the passenger seat and the alternator over the steering joint. Now pass the alternator towards the passenger seat and the steering rack back towards the driver's side. Your Alternator now passes over the exhaust and out by the fuel tank.
